Description

This arbitration agreement is executed contemporaneously with, and as an Inducement and consideration for, an Installment or sales contract for the purchase of a manufactured home. It provides that all claims or disputes arising out of or relating in any way to the sale, purchase, or occupancy of manufactured home resolved by binding arbitration administered by the American Arbitration Association ("AAA") under its Commercial Arbitration Rules. This Agreement is an election to resolve claims, disputes, and controversies by arbitration rather than the judicial process. The parties waive any right to a court trial. San Bernardino California Arbitration Agreement for Car Purchase is a legally binding contract that outlines the terms and conditions between a car buyer and a dealership regarding any disputes that may arise during or after the car purchase process. It is designed to provide a fair and efficient resolution method for any disagreements, outside the traditional court system. An Arbitration Agreement for Car Purchase in San Bernardino California requires both parties to submit any disputes, such as warranty issues, financing conflicts, misrepresentation claims, or lemon law disputes, to an arbitrator instead of going to court. This agreement typically covers the entire purchase process, from negotiation to delivery. San Bernardino California offers two main types of arbitration agreements for car purchases: 1. Binding Arbitration Agreement: This type of agreement mandates that both the buyer and the dealership agree to resolve any disputes through arbitration and that the decision made by the arbitrator is final and binding. This means that both parties must adhere to the arbitrator's decision, and there is no option to appeal or take the dispute to court afterward. 2. Non-Binding Arbitration Agreement: Unlike the binding agreement, in this type, the decision made by the arbitrator is non-binding, meaning it does not have to be followed unless both parties agree to its terms voluntarily. If one party is dissatisfied with the resolution, they still reserve the right to take the dispute to court. San Bernardino California's Arbitration Agreement for Car Purchase aims to streamline the dispute resolution process, saving both time and money for all parties involved. It provides a neutral third-party arbitrator who is selected by mutual agreement or through an arbitration service provider. It is essential for anyone considering a car purchase in San Bernardino California to carefully read and understand the arbitration agreement before signing. They should evaluate the advantages and disadvantages of arbitration versus going to court, and consult legal counsel if needed. Understanding the specific terms and conditions outlined in the agreement can help protect the rights and interests of the car buyer in case of any unforeseen issues or conflicts.
